SYRIAN ORTHODOX CHURCH
Financial health, per its FY2023 accounts
The accounts state that the charity reported a net incoming resource of £217,541 for the year ended 31 May 2023, resulting in total unrestricted reserves of £3,842,809. The trustees consider the charity to be in a strong financial position with adequate assets to fulfill its obligations, despite noting a deficit in free unrestricted liquid reserves of £852,771 against a policy target of six months' expenditure.

Income and spending
| Financial year end | Income | Spending |
|---|---|---|
| 31/05/2025 | £452k | £285k |
| 31/05/2024 | £459k | £286k |
| 31/05/2023 | £531k | £315k |
| 31/05/2022 | £611k | £219k |
| 31/05/2021 | £487k | £275k |
